How Does Exercise Help

    View: 
It is a shame that only 8 percent of adults participate in a proper exercise program and many people just don't even bother to get started as it has all become so complicated with all of the conflicting information.



This is unfortunate because most chronic diseases, conditions and disabilities develop insidiously over many decades, and are preventable by staying physically strong and fit. As it relates to quality of life in the later years of life, the benefits of proper exercise are simply too great to miss out on.

People can mistakenly believe they are healthy if they are not overweight. But what they fail to take into account is the loss of muscle tissue that is happening unseen throughout their body from the mid 20's onwards. This loss amounts to 300-500 grams per year which is a large amount over a 10 year period. This siphons the life force from a person, robbing them of their functional strength and eventually leaving them as helpless as a baby.

So even though the bathroom scales may stay the same, muscle tissue loss and an increase of body fat is likely to be simmering away below the surface unless you are working hard to keep that muscle. And there is only one way to do this ? a proper exercise program that contains at least 60 percent strength training exercise to reverse this unhealthy body composition (muscle/fat ratio).

The reason that it is important to reduce body fat is because high levels have been implicated in at least 35 diseases and conditions among them the 'big three' heart disease, cancer and diabetes. Regardless of what you weigh you can still have an above normal body fat percentage which can lead to future health problems.

Along with the physical benefits of exercise it is important that we consider our brain health as well. Being the control center of our entire body we want it to hold out and function properly for our whole life span. Although exercise is usually promoted for improved strength and endurance, weight loss and better heart health, there is growing evidence that regular physical activity helps ward off mental declines as people age.

Researchers have discovered that the more a person exercises, the greater the protection for the brain. People with the highest and most vigorous activity levels were half as likely as inactive individuals to develop Alzheimer's and were around 40% less likely to suffer any dementia or mental impairment.

When you partake in proper exercise, you think better, concentrate better, and your memory will be better. Exercise boosts blood flow to the brain, and boosts growth factors in the brain that actually helps grow neurons so you can keep your marbles no matter how long you live.

So there, you now have a few good reasons why you should be exercising each week. And along with all of the physical benefits exercise will help you look and feel younger as well. The ultimate objective for any one of us to achieve is to get the most from our life experience and having a strong, lean and healthy body and a flexible and positive mind will help us to do that.
How Does Exercise Help
If you're living with chronic pain, physical exercise may be the last thing on your mind. The thought of doing any physical exercise may make you want to collapse in a heap. But physical activity is now thought to be a key factor in some treatment plans especially for aliments or conditions such as arthritis, rheumatoid arthritis and other auto-immune conditions, fibromyalgia and others.

With exercise the pain may not go away altogether. It shouldn't be considered a cure. But it's a good way to help yourself feel better, perhaps reduce your pain levels and improve your ability to function better in your daily activities. In some cases, fibromyalgia for one, moderate exercise benefited many women in one of the new studies.

This study found that women who combined walking, strength training and stretching three times a week over a four month period reported a lessening of pain symptoms. They gradually increased 30 minute workouts to 60 minutes. Some reported they reduced their pain as much as about 50% following four months of exercise.

Even after six months the women who exercised consistently reported a significant lessening of their pain.

Before undertaking any exercise program if you're suffering from acute or chronic pain make sure to listen to your body. You want to design a program for yourself that meets your specific needs. You want to be careful and safe before you undergo any exercise or fitness program. Consult with your doctor before starting.

Exercise that you may be able to do includes a workout of simple dance movements, gentle yoga, stretching, exercises from a sitting position, flexibility training and walking. Try to avoid high-impact exercise that includes jumping or running.

You may want to consider a warm water pool to do your exercise in or possibly aqua aerobics. If you choose a pool or swimming pool for your exercise routine try to find a salt water pool instead of a chlorinated pool. It'll be better for your health. In many cases people have reported that pools make exercising easier for them and provide some relief for their pain.

You want to start slowly and gradually increase your exercise or workouts. Be safe and careful.

You may also notice an improvement in the strength in your arms and legs. Your fitness levels will increase.

Studies have shown that low-impact aerobic exercise reduced pain in people with a wide variety of auto-immune diseases including rheumatoid arthritis.

Researchers don't completely understand why exercise helps people with chronic pain. However they believe that chemical changes in the brain due to the increased mobility are taking place. It is thought that endorphins (our body's natural painkillers) are released lessening pain and as a side benefit elevating our moods.

Besides the reduction of pain and finding pain relief from exercises there are sure to be benefits from exercise that will make you feel better. In some cases you may find a significant relief of pain or found that your pain has stopped altogether. In other cases it will be greatly diminished. Start slowly today and see what exercise can do for your pain.
